Why Flame Retardant Vests Matter
First off, flame retardant (FR) vests are designed to resist ignition and self-extinguish if exposed to a flame source. This isn’t about being “fireproof” — no gear is — but about preventing burns and minimizing injury in the precious seconds after an accident. Many engineers I’ve worked with mention how FR vests give them a peace of mind in high-risk settings.
They often combine fluorescent colors and reflective strips to ensure full visibility, which, if you’re on a busy site or night shift, is just as important as the fire resistance.
Materials and Design
These safety vests usually feature layered fabrics—commonly made from treated Nomex, Proban cotton blends, or modacrylic fibers—which balance flame resistance with breathability. My personal favorite style includes adjustable side panels and multiple pockets because storing tools and documents on-site without weighing down the vest is a huge plus.
Also, certification is crucial. Compliant with NFPA 70E and ASTM F1506 standards, the vest guarantees it’s been rigorously tested for flame resistance, arc flash protection, and durability.
